RNZ QSL card received

Sun 01 October 2017
By Sparks

In Radio.

tags: Radio New Zealand International (RNZ)

Spinning the dial on the HF radio, the other night, I ran across Radio New Zealand International broadcasting news and music.  A bit shocked to hear sounds coming from the opposite side of the globe at such a late hour I confirmed that they were, indeed, broadcasting from Rangitaiki!  (This is about the same time that I used to work a ZL2BLQ on 18MHz CW so maybe I shouldn't be surprised.)

Sent in my report of 45534 for 13840kHz using their web form and a few days later received this card via email:

RNZ QSL Card showing the RNZ logo
I also copied their broadcast on 11725kHz but with a report of 25511 it wasn't worth mentioning.
